Angel Tree

Angel Tree is a national program of gifts for children whose parent is incarcerated. Angel Tree is open for church members’ participation in November

Blanket Sunday

Blanket Sunday is a part of Tools of Compassion. This is the opportunity to purchase blankets, farm animals, and farming tools for people living in poverty throughout the world. Blanket Sunday is the mission focus for February.

Crop Walk

This community-based fund raising event raises money for local hunger-fighting agencies as well as the international relief and development efforts of Church World Service. The local walk will be on Oct. 17, 2004. This team will sponsor the July 11 Sunday Night Special with a speaker from Church World Service.

Compassion Center

The Compassion Center in Indianapolis’ inner city provides meals for the homeless or people in hunger. We provide meals and meal supplies

African Missions

We actively participate in Operation Classroom providing filled Y.E.S. Kits for school supplies, clothing and teddy bears for infants in Sierra Leone and Liberia. Ken and Sandy Grubb have traveled to Africa as part of an Operation Classroom work team. Africa University is also supported by prayers and gifts.

Fletcher Place

Fletcher Place Community Center provides hot meals, food pantry, thrift shop, survival skills, Christmas gift program, and preschool. In April and November AUMC collects food for Fletcher Place food pantry. Clothing can be donated to the thrift shop. A few times a year AUMC provides dinner or breakfast. AUMC also provides resources for survival skills and preschool.
